Minutes — Management Meeting, Tildevane Pilot Review

Present: ops, marketing, and the sales leads. Main topic: churn in the Tildevane pilot hit 14% last month, mostly small accounts citing onboarding friction. Actions: Renna to simplify the setup flow; sales to run retention calls on at-risk accounts by Friday. Good discussion, no panic. The wider commercial thinking behind the pilot is noted below.

management briefing: Headcount on the Belix team goes from 60 to 93 by the end of November. Gross margin on Belix came in at 23 percent against a plan of 47 percent.

## Bulk edits failing silently in the Ledgerbird admin table

If you select 50+ rows in the Ledgerbird admin table and hit Apply, the request sometimes 403s without any toast message. Yeah, it's annoying. The cause is almost always an expired service credential — the bulk endpoint uses its own auth, not your session cookie. Check the network tab first to confirm. To retry locally, call the bulk API directly with the staging token below.

login token, yajeg-fawif: eyJhbGciOiJIUzI1NiIsInR5cCI6IkpXVCJ9.eyJzdWIiOiIEdPQYnZXaZIn0.HSRTnYZBx0Qc

Subject: Audio-guide key rotation — heads up for the sync

Hey team, quick note before Thursday's eng sync. We're rotating the credential the Murmurpath audio-guide app uses to talk to the Gallerio content service at the Hollowbrook Museum. Old key dies end of month, so update your local configs and the staging deploy before then. Shouldn't break anything if you swap it early. The replacement key is right below.

service key, fafof-yagug: qvz3-94e

## Service Accounts — Partition Rotation

Heads up: the `ledger_events` table in Cindervault is partitioned by month, and the rotation job (run by the `svc-partition-bot` account) creates next month's partition on the 25th. Don't create partitions by hand — the bot handles naming and grants. To run it locally against staging, authenticate with the key below.

API key for yagag-fawif: zpat4_Gful

Q: How do I trace a request across Fenwick services? A: Every inbound request to the Corvid gateway receives a trace token that propagates through all downstream calls. Search for that token in the Lanternview console to see the full span tree, including retries. If spans are missing or broken, contact the tracing team here.

billing contact of fajog-fafop = fraox.istdor@nelvrosys.corp